Mazda, ELIIY Power Co. and Ube Industries to develop lithium-ion battery tech
A joint venture comprising Mazda, ELIIY Power Co. and Ube Industries is to develop durable and heat- and impact-resistant 12V lithium-ion batteries as a viable replacement for lead-acid starter batteries in motor vehicles by 2021.

UK connected and autonomous driving trial facilitates city center parking
The UK Autodrive project has this week demonstrated how connected and autonomous vehicle technology could help alleviate congestion by making it easier to find a parking space in congested city centers.
